偷偷摘套内射激情视频,久久精品99国产国产精,中文字幕无线乱码人妻,中文在线中文a,性爽19p

學(xué)習(xí)前端需要掌握什么基礎(chǔ)?

開發(fā) 前端
學(xué)習(xí)前端需要掌握什么基礎(chǔ)?前端基礎(chǔ)包含HTML、CSS層疊樣式表、JavaScript、HTML5、CSS3、jQuery等內(nèi)容。掌握了HTML+CSS+Javascript這三門技術(shù)就算入門前端了,但僅是入門可以切圖了,所謂的靜態(tài)網(wǎng)頁?,F(xiàn)在前端開發(fā)的定義已經(jīng)遠(yuǎn)遠(yuǎn)超過切圖了。

 學(xué)習(xí)前端需要掌握什么基礎(chǔ)?前端基礎(chǔ)包含HTML、CSS層疊樣式表、JavaScript、HTML5、CSS3、jQuery等內(nèi)容。掌握了HTML+CSS+Javascript這三門技術(shù)就算入門前端了,但僅是入門可以切圖了,所謂的靜態(tài)網(wǎng)頁。現(xiàn)在前端開發(fā)的定義已經(jīng)遠(yuǎn)遠(yuǎn)超過切圖了。

 

[[377534]]

 

學(xué)習(xí)前端需要掌握的基礎(chǔ)知識點如下:

一、HTML

超文本標(biāo)記語言,標(biāo)準(zhǔn)通用標(biāo)記語言下的一個應(yīng)用。包括“頭”部分(英語:Head)、和“主體”部分,其中“頭”部提供關(guān)于網(wǎng)頁的信息,“主體”部分提供網(wǎng)頁的具體內(nèi)容。

二、CSS層疊樣式表

CSS是一種用來表現(xiàn)HTML(標(biāo)準(zhǔn)通用標(biāo)記語言的一個應(yīng)用)或XML(標(biāo)準(zhǔn)通用標(biāo)記語言的一個子集)等文件樣式的計算機語言。

三、JavaScript

一種直譯式腳本語言,是一種動態(tài)類型、弱類型、基于原型的語言,內(nèi)置支持類型。被廣泛用于Web應(yīng)用開發(fā),常用來為網(wǎng)頁添加各式各樣的動態(tài)功能,為用戶提供更流暢美觀的瀏覽效果。通常JavaScript腳本是通過嵌入在HTML中來實現(xiàn)自身的功能。

隨著互聯(lián)網(wǎng)時代的飛速發(fā)展以及企業(yè)需求變更,前端開發(fā)技術(shù)的三要素也演變成現(xiàn)今的HTML5、CSS3、jQuery。因此很多Web前端開發(fā)入門課程中的內(nèi)容也有了一定的調(diào)整。

四、HTML5

HTML5是超文本標(biāo)記語言的第五次重大修改,在HTML的基礎(chǔ)上引進了新的功能,可以真正改變用戶與文檔的交互方式,這主要包括:“新的解析規(guī)則增強了靈活性、新屬性、淘汰過時的或冗余的屬性;一個HTML5文檔到另一個文檔間的拖放功能、離線編輯、信息傳遞的增強、詳細(xì)的解析規(guī)則、多用途互聯(lián)網(wǎng)郵件擴展和協(xié)議處理程序注冊,在SQL數(shù)據(jù)庫中存儲數(shù)據(jù)的通用標(biāo)準(zhǔn)(WebSQL)等。”

五、CSS3

CSS3是CSS(層疊樣式表)技術(shù)的升級版本,主要包括盒子模型、列表模塊、超鏈接方式、語言模塊、背景和邊框、文字特效、多欄布局等模塊。CSS不僅可以靜態(tài)地修飾網(wǎng)頁,還可以配合各種腳本語言動態(tài)地對網(wǎng)頁各元素進行格式化。

六、jQuery

jQuery一個快速、簡潔的JavaScript框架,它封裝JavaScript常用的功能代碼,提供一種簡便的JavaScript設(shè)計模式,優(yōu)化HTML文檔操作、事件處理、動畫設(shè)計和Ajax交互。jQuery兼容各種主流瀏覽器,核心特性可以總結(jié)為:具有獨特的鏈?zhǔn)秸Z法和短小清晰的多功能接口;具有高效靈活的css選擇器,并且可對CSS選擇器進行擴展;擁有便捷的插件擴展機制和豐富的插件。

HTML定義了網(wǎng)頁的內(nèi)容,CSS裝飾了網(wǎng)頁的布局,JavaScript網(wǎng)頁的行為jQuery是一個JavaScript庫。如果把一張網(wǎng)頁比作一個人,那么HTML是人的器官,肢體等主要的組成部分;CSS是你穿的衣服之類的,讓你看起來更美觀;JavaScript為人賦予更多的交互,比如和別人交流、邏輯判斷等;jQuery是人使用工具箱。

學(xué)習(xí)前端開發(fā)從一些簡單的書籍入手,多進行些廣而淺的學(xué)習(xí),后進行精而深的學(xué)習(xí),在有限的時間內(nèi),應(yīng)盡可能多地掌握一些基本知識,然后更多地進行實踐。 在學(xué)習(xí)中遇到了解決不了的問題就去查,及時做記錄再去實踐,往復(fù)這樣的過程技能提升會很快。

責(zé)任編輯:華軒 來源: 博學(xué)谷
相關(guān)推薦

2020-12-28 11:11:26

前端開發(fā)語言

2018-01-25 14:19:32

深度學(xué)習(xí)數(shù)據(jù)科學(xué)遷移學(xué)習(xí)

2010-08-02 16:20:31

ICMP協(xié)議

2020-09-30 08:06:39

JavaScript基礎(chǔ)編程

2010-09-10 12:13:07

網(wǎng)絡(luò)協(xié)議學(xué)習(xí)

2017-02-27 14:24:12

機器學(xué)習(xí)深度學(xué)習(xí)數(shù)學(xué)

2011-06-08 15:23:08

2022-12-27 14:18:45

K8S命令

2022-08-12 09:21:43

前端JavaScript代碼

2020-10-15 15:32:30

JavaScript開發(fā)技術(shù)

2020-03-08 13:43:57

前端開發(fā)前端開發(fā)

2019-03-26 09:41:11

免殺PE匯編

2022-04-26 18:33:02

JavaScript技巧代碼

2021-03-31 22:25:46

運維工程師技能

2015-07-29 09:53:57

前端開發(fā)總結(jié)

2021-04-22 22:26:13

Java語言IT

2010-06-29 10:35:19

串口協(xié)議

2023-09-14 11:45:24

HashMap散列表

2022-11-04 13:06:47

JVMJava程序

2021-03-02 15:00:34

Python爬蟲數(shù)據(jù)
點贊
收藏

51CTO技術(shù)棧公眾號